#b03b76 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b03b76 is composed of 69% red, 23.1%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 33%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 329.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.8% and a lightness of 46.1%. #b03b76 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ff76ec with #610000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#b03b76 color description : Dark moderate pink.

#b03b76 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#b03b76 has RGB values of R:176, G:59, B:118 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.33,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11549558.

Shades and Tints of #b03b76

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e050a is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b03b76

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7176 is the less saturated color, while #e60576 is the most saturated one.
